Ratanakiri Wildlife Sanctuary Ranger Station Torched After Woman’s Death, Authorities Reject Involvement
Camboja News / Sovann SreypichA group of villagers burned down the Srae Chrey sub-ranger station in Lumphat Wildlife Sanctuary in Ratanakiri province on September 6 after a 19-year-old Indigenous woman died near a gold-mining site.
